Material Showdown: Steel vs. Aluminum-Magnesium
(Performance Comparison Table)
Metric | Steel Mounts | Aluminum-Magnesium | Composite Materials |
---|---|---|---|
Weight (kg/m²) | 12–15 | 4–6 | 3–5 |
Corrosion Resistance | Moderate | High | Extreme (salt-air ready) |
Installation Speed | 8–12 weeks | 3–5 weeks | 2–4 weeks |
Cost per m² (€) | €18–€22 | €24–€28 | €30–€35 |
Data sources: Fraunhofer ISE, PV Tech, 2025 market surveys.
The ROI Sweet Spot
(Cost-Benefit Analysis)
For a 1,000 m² warehouse in Spain:
- Steel System: €21,000 (materials) + €35,000 (reinforcement) = €56,000 total.
- Aluminum-Magnesium: €26,000 (materials) + €8,000 (minimal reinforcement) = €34,000 total.
- Savings: €22,000 upfront + 14 fewer weeks of downtime (SolarPower Europe Case Study).

The Pain Points: Old Roofs, New Tricks
(Relatable Problems + Punchy Solutions)
Problem 1: “My factory roof is older than my CEO’s vinyl collection.”
(Data-Backed Realities)
- The Aging Roof Crisis: 58% of EU industrial roofs were built before 1990 (Eurostat, 2025).
- Structural Anxiety: Retrofitting these relics with steel mounts requires €18–€45/kg in reinforcement costs (Fraunhofer ISE, 2025).
Solution: Lightweight mounts act like yoga instructors—gentle on joints (read: rooftops). No need to reinforce that 1970s warehouse. Cha-ching saved!
Weight vs. Savings: The Trade-Off
Roof Age | Steel Reinforcement Cost | Lightweight System Savings |
---|---|---|
Pre-1980 | €32,000–€48,000 | €22,000–€35,000 |
1980–2000 | €18,000–€28,000 | €10,000–€18,000 |
Post-2000 | €5,000–€12,000 | €0–€3,000 (minimal upgrades) |
Source: SolarPower Europe Retrofit Report 2025

Case Study: The Warehouse That Outsmarted Gravity
(Real-World Humor)
Meet Rotterdam’s “EcoBox Logistics”—a warehouse so old, it predates the Euro (and possibly disco). Built in 1992 with a roof designed for pigeons, not panels, this relic faced a dilemma: comply with the EU solar mandate or risk €50k/year fines. Their solution? A modular aluminum system installed phase-by-phase, dodging asbestos drama and gravity’s wrath.
Project Snapshot: By the Numbers
(Key Metrics Table)
Metric | EcoBox Logistics (2025) | Industry Average |
---|---|---|
Roof Age | 33 years | 25–40 years (EU industrial) |
System Weight | 4.2 kg/m² | 12–15 kg/m² (steel) |
Installation Time | 6 weeks (phased) | 8–12 weeks (single-phase) |
Energy Output Increase | 40% | 25–30% (standard retrofit) |
Asbestos Disturbance | Zero (no structural work) | High risk in 60% of cases |
Data sources: Dutch Solar Association, EU Building Audit 2025.
Cost Breakdown: Modular vs. Traditional Retrofit
(Comparative Cost Table)
Expense Category | Modular Aluminum | Traditional Steel |
---|---|---|
Material Costs | €124,000 | €98,000 |
Structural Reinforcement | €0 | €41,000 (asbestos safe-up) |
Labor Costs | €36,000 | €58,000 |
Downtime Losses | €12,000 | €82,000 |
Total Project Cost | €172,000 | €279,000 |
Savings: €107,000 (38%) | Source: EcoBox Logistics Audit Report, 2025.
Phase-by-Phase Energy Gains
(Performance Timeline Table)
Phase | Panels Added | Installation Time | Energy Output |
---|---|---|---|
Phase 1 (Q1) | 200 | 2 weeks | +15% |
Phase 2 (Q2) | 150 | 1.5 weeks | +12% |
Phase 3 (Q3) | 100 | 1 week | +8% |
Phase 4 (Q4) | 50 | 0.5 weeks | +5% |
otal: 500 panels, 40% energy boost | Data: SolarEdge Monitoring Portal, 2025.
Why This Works? Physics (and Policy)
- Weight Distribution: At 4.2 kg/m², the system stayed under the roof’s 6 kg/m² safety limit (EN 1991-1-3).
- EU Compliance: Avoided fines while qualifying for the Netherlands’ Solar Accelerator Grant (€28,000 subsidy) (RVO, 2025).
